Navigating Technical Challenges
While the potential is high, no digital embroidery file is foolproof. There are specific situations where the Christian Quotes 39 SVG Design requires careful handling. First, consider the fabric texture. On smooth cotton or linen, the design will look sharp. But on textured fabrics like waffle knit or heavy denim, the running stitch outlines might need adjustment to prevent skipping.
Another critical factor is the hoop size. Many of these quote designs might fit within a standard 5x7 inch hoop, but some longer verses could require a larger 6x10 or even 10x10 hoop. Before committing to a production run, always check the dimensions against your machine's capabilities. Attempting to force a long quote into a small hoop can lead to registration errors and wasted stabilizer.
Furthermore, be mindful of dark fabric applications. If you are embroidering on a black hoodie, the contrast is vital. The thread colors provided in the preview might not account for the depth of dark materials. You may need to add a layer of underlay or use a bright, neon thread to make the Christian Quotes 39 SVG Design pop. Without proper contrast, the message gets lost, diminishing the perceived value of the handmade product.
Practical Notes for the Professional Designer
If you plan to integrate this embroidery project into your business workflow, there are several non-negotiable steps to take. First, never skip the test run. Print a printable mockup of the design to visualize the scale, then stitch it out on scrap fabric that matches your final material. This allows you to inspect small details and adjust tension settings before cutting expensive garments.
Secondly, review the stitch density carefully. High-density areas can make the back of the garment stiff and uncomfortable, especially on items like baby clothes or aprons. If you notice the stitches pulling the fabric, reduce the density in your digitizing software. The goal is a soft, professional finish that encourages repeat business.
Also, remember to use the right stabilizer. For stretchy fabrics like jersey or spandex blends, a cut-away stabilizer is essential to prevent the design from distorting over time. For woven fabrics, a tear-away might suffice, but always test first. The longevity of your commercial embroidery depends heavily on these foundational choices.
